What Makes Up a Medical Malpractice Lawyer Case?

A medical malpractice lawyer delivers specialized legal advocacy to individuals who sustained damage due to a medical professional's negligence. This type of law demands an attorney who understands both the burden of proof and the clinical details involved in each claim. The lawyer needs to explain complex healthcare data into understandable legal arguments.

Mechanically, the work begins when an attorney reviews your treatment history and collaborates with medical specialists to determine whether a standard of care violation occurred. The lawyer goes on to develop a case framework that identifies what the provider did wrong, who should be held accountable, and what damages result. The entire process involves careful documentation.

Medical malpractice claims in Nevada follows defined procedural requirements, including mandatory notice requirements known as filing windows. An experienced medical malpractice lawyer makes certain that all paperwork is filed accurately and promptly. Missing these windows can irreversibly end your right to recover, which is why hiring capable legal counsel makes such a difference.

Who Benefits Most From a Medical Malpractice Lawyer?

Anyone who has reason to think they were injured by a careless medical practitioner should speak with a medical malpractice lawyer. Typical clients consist of patients who received an wrong diagnosis that resulted in delayed treatment, those who suffered harm during an operation, and individuals whose loved ones were harmed during labor and delivery. Long-term care neglect victims also frequently are covered by this area of law.

You may additionally be a good candidate if a drug dosage problem caused you harm, if anesthesia was given incorrectly, or if a aftercare infection arose because of unsanitary conditions. In short, if a healthcare provider's decisions or failures departed from what a properly licensed provider should have done under the same circumstances, you likely have a claim.

Not every negative medical result constitutes malpractice. Medical treatment carries known complications, and not every complications stem from negligence. A qualified medical malpractice lawyer can identify the distinction between an known side effect and a compensable error. Making that call is the core reason a consultation with an attorney is so essential.

Medical Malpractice Lawyer Frequently Asked Questions

How long does a medical malpractice lawyer matter typically take?

Many medical malpractice matters require one to three years from filing to conclusion, depending on how contested the facts are. Straightforward cases resolved through negotiation may wrap up more quickly, while complex cases that proceed to trial can extend beyond that window. What proof do I need to support a medical malpractice lawsuit?

Important documentation commonly covers treatment notes, prescription histories, X-rays and scans, emails and letters with providers, and other professional evaluations about your condition. What financial recovery can I recover in a medical malpractice case?

Recoverable damages in a medical malpractice lawsuit may consist of immediate and long-term healthcare expenses, missed wages, pain and suffering, inability to engage in prior activities, and in particularly serious cases, exemplary damages intended to sanction willfully harmful conduct. Is there a time limit for starting a medical malpractice case in Nevada?

Yes. Nevada statute requires that medical malpractice lawsuits be filed within three years of the date of injury, or one year from when you discovered the harm, depending on which applies. Special rules may apply in certain situations copyright or fraudulent concealment.
